20 OLD ROAD is a very small semi-detached house of 59m², built sometime before 1900, which could now be worth an estimated £259,771. It was last sold for £166,000 in September 2014, which was around 23% above the average September 2014 semi-detached price in the Conwy local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was April 2011, where the current energy rating was D, and the potential energy rating was D.

20 OLD ROAD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average semi-detached house price in the Conwy local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The three 20 OLD ROAD sales between November 1999 and September 2014 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the November 2011 sale was for 3%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 3% above the HPI over time, until the September 2014 sale, where it rises to 23%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 23% above the HPI.

What might 20 OLD ROAD be worth now?

20 OLD ROAD might now be worth an estimated £259,771.

This is based on house price inflation of 56.5%, between September 2014 and February 2025, for semi-detached houses, in the Conwy local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 56.5%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 20 OLD ROAD of £166,000 on 5th September 2014. For the value to have increased from £166,000 to £259,771 over the eleven years and seven months to February 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 20 OLD ROAD has moved in line with the HPI for semi-detached houses in the Conwy local authority area.
  • The September 2014 sale price of £166,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 20 OLD ROAD has not materially changed since September 2014.
Disclaimer: Please note that this is a theoretical estimate based on assumptions which may or may not be correct. It should not be relied on for any purpose.
